The following is the privacy policy for this site (all publicly accessible pages in the sausd.k12.ca.us domain): CookiesThe SAUSD website will not require the use of cookie files or cookies to view public information. A cookie file is an electronic record containing unique information a website can use to track such things as passwords (lists of pages visited) and the date when a specific page was accessed or to identify a user session at a particular website. A cookie is often used in commercial sites to identify the items selected for a specific shopping cart or web portal. The SAUSD website may require the use of cookies to facilitate applications that display user-specific web pages. Information gathered through the use of cookies will only be used by the SAUSD website to facilitate the display of information to the web user.
